Output e3659c72734cc4a0f3bf75734d368cb2581492c9efe29ea6f113a240c4f360e1:1

value
29582057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ec0aa27832a1850e331686dd6bc4f6b007f02ca OP_EQUAL
address
3Hd2JVq8QnUZFHfw5swWX6jWHEKTfQKNAL
transaction
e3659c72734cc4a0f3bf75734d368cb2581492c9efe29ea6f113a240c4f360e1
spent
true